diff --git a/projects/packages/waf/changelog/fix-waf-tests b/projects/packages/waf/changelog/fix-waf-tests new file mode 100644 index 000000000000..5647d6207860 --- /dev/null +++ b/projects/packages/waf/changelog/fix-waf-tests @@ -0,0 +1,4 @@ +Significance: patch +Type: fixed + +Fixed the WAF package's PHP tests and Composer requirements diff --git a/projects/packages/waf/composer.json b/projects/packages/waf/composer.json index df53d6de4af2..1fa047ac8f99 100644 --- a/projects/packages/waf/composer.json +++ b/projects/packages/waf/composer.json @@ -4,6 +4,7 @@ "type": "jetpack-library", "license": "GPL-2.0-or-later", "require": { + "automattic/jetpack-status": "@dev", "wikimedia/aho-corasick": "^1.0" }, "require-dev": { diff --git a/projects/packages/waf/tests/php/test-waf-runtime-targets.php b/projects/packages/waf/tests/php/test-waf-runtime-targets.php index 45f488108f46..8c53cdfee41c 100644 --- a/projects/packages/waf/tests/php/test-waf-runtime-targets.php +++ b/projects/packages/waf/tests/php/test-waf-runtime-targets.php @@ -450,24 +450,6 @@ public function testNormalizeRequestUri() { ); } - /** - * Test using REMOTE_ADDR target - */ - public function testNormalizeRemoteAddr() { - $request = $this->mock_request( array( 'remote_addr' => 'test_remote_addr' ) ); - $runtime = new Waf_Runtime( new Waf_Transforms(), new Waf_Operators(), $request ); - $values = $runtime->normalize_targets( array( 'remote_addr' => array() ) ); - $this->assertCount( 1, $values ); - $this->assertContains( - array( - 'name' => 'remote_addr', - 'value' => 'test_remote_addr', - 'source' => 'remote_addr', - ), - $values - ); - } - /** * Test using REQUEST_BODY target */ diff --git a/projects/plugins/jetpack/changelog/fix-waf-tests b/projects/plugins/jetpack/changelog/fix-waf-tests new file mode 100644 index 000000000000..c066912682ac --- /dev/null +++ b/projects/plugins/jetpack/changelog/fix-waf-tests @@ -0,0 +1,4 @@ +Significance: patch +Type: other + +Updated composer.lock diff --git a/projects/plugins/jetpack/composer.lock b/projects/plugins/jetpack/composer.lock index 1ddc62b7db0f..0f23678dce74 100644 --- a/projects/plugins/jetpack/composer.lock +++ b/projects/plugins/jetpack/composer.lock @@ -2271,9 +2271,10 @@ "dist": { "type": "path", "url": "../../packages/waf", - "reference": "1d5c7fe2ae0c66b80181f4f4aa55288ce157e421" + "reference": "086d92553c659877fb31988a7119b48843d518a7" }, "require": { + "automattic/jetpack-status": "@dev", "wikimedia/aho-corasick": "^1.0" }, "require-dev": { diff --git a/projects/plugins/protect/changelog/fix-waf-tests b/projects/plugins/protect/changelog/fix-waf-tests new file mode 100644 index 000000000000..92f9e0f25f89 --- /dev/null +++ b/projects/plugins/protect/changelog/fix-waf-tests @@ -0,0 +1,4 @@ +Significance: patch +Type: fixed + +Updated composer.lock diff --git a/projects/plugins/protect/composer.lock b/projects/plugins/protect/composer.lock index ad601606945f..197f76433214 100644 --- a/projects/plugins/protect/composer.lock +++ b/projects/plugins/protect/composer.lock @@ -1348,9 +1348,10 @@ "dist": { "type": "path", "url": "../../packages/waf", - "reference": "1d5c7fe2ae0c66b80181f4f4aa55288ce157e421" + "reference": "086d92553c659877fb31988a7119b48843d518a7" }, "require": { + "automattic/jetpack-status": "@dev", "wikimedia/aho-corasick": "^1.0" }, "require-dev": {